Best For: Researchers and students in astronomy, astrophysics, geology, and chemistry interested in planetary science.
Focus: Analyzing isotopic signatures of volatile elements to understand the history of the solar system.
Covers: Scientific findings and discussions from the ISSI Workshop held in January 2002 in Bern, Switzerland.
Why It Matters: Provides detailed isotopic data crucial for reconstructing the formation and evolution of the solar system's volatile components.
